Linda Aguirre (born July 12, 1951) is: a former member of the Arizona State Senate and the Arizona House of Representatives, initially representing the 23rd District before redistricting in 2002 moved her——to the "16th District." She was first elected——to the House in November 1992. She won re-election to the House in 1994. And 1996.

In 1998, she ran for the State Senate in the same district and "won the seat." She won re-election in 2000, "2002," and 2004. Due to Arizona term limits, "she was ineligible to run for re-election in 2006."
